| // ignore-wasm32-bare always compiled as panic=abort right now and this requires unwinding |
| // This test checks that instantiating an uninhabited type via `mem::{uninitialized,zeroed}` results |
| // in a runtime panic. |
| |
| #![feature(never_type)] |
| |
| use std::{mem, panic}; |
| |
| #[allow(dead_code)] |
| struct Foo { |
| x: u8, |
| y: !, |
| } |
| |
| enum Bar {} |
| |
| fn main() { |
| unsafe { |
| assert_eq!( |
| panic::catch_unwind(|| { |
| mem::uninitialized::<!>() |
| }).err().and_then(|a| a.downcast_ref::<String>().map(|s| { |
| s == "Attempted to instantiate uninhabited type ! using mem::uninitialized" |
| })), |
| Some(true) |
| ); |
| |
| assert_eq!( |
| panic::catch_unwind(|| { |
| mem::zeroed::<!>() |
| }).err().and_then(|a| a.downcast_ref::<String>().map(|s| { |
| s == "Attempted to instantiate uninhabited type ! using mem::zeroed" |
| })), |
| Some(true) |
| ); |
| |
| assert_eq!( |
| panic::catch_unwind(|| { |
| mem::uninitialized::<Foo>() |
| }).err().and_then(|a| a.downcast_ref::<String>().map(|s| { |
| s == "Attempted to instantiate uninhabited type Foo using mem::uninitialized" |
| })), |
| Some(true) |
| ); |
| |
| assert_eq!( |
| panic::catch_unwind(|| { |
| mem::zeroed::<Foo>() |
| }).err().and_then(|a| a.downcast_ref::<String>().map(|s| { |
| s == "Attempted to instantiate uninhabited type Foo using mem::zeroed" |
| })), |
| Some(true) |
| ); |
| |
| assert_eq!( |
| panic::catch_unwind(|| { |
| mem::uninitialized::<Bar>() |
| }).err().and_then(|a| a.downcast_ref::<String>().map(|s| { |
| s == "Attempted to instantiate uninhabited type Bar using mem::uninitialized" |
| })), |
| Some(true) |
| ); |
| |
| assert_eq!( |
| panic::catch_unwind(|| { |
| mem::zeroed::<Bar>() |
| }).err().and_then(|a| a.downcast_ref::<String>().map(|s| { |
| s == "Attempted to instantiate uninhabited type Bar using mem::zeroed" |
| })), |
| Some(true) |
| ); |
| } |
| } |
